我正在永远使用(https://github.com/nodejitsu/forever)来运行我的nodejs应用程序:
forever start app.js
但是,它正在创建巨大的日志文件。 2天后,我有8GB的日志。日志全部存储在/home/.forever
是否可以从命令行关闭日志记录功能,还是应该以某种方式编辑我的应用程序?
答案 0 :(得分:4)
console.log()
会写入您的流程的标准输出(stdout
),因此您可以告诉forever
将stdout
的输出存储在/dev/null
中:
$ forever -o /dev/null index.js
答案 1 :(得分:0)
保罗的回答对我不起作用,但给了我一些关于如何做的指示:
forever start -o /dev/null -l /dev/null -a script.js